This application takes SOQL Query and runs it against the rest api of Sales Force. The process will then extract the JSON output, convert it to XML to send to a custom Stored Procedure on SQL Server to parse as needed.

Change configuration file - Modify the included configuration file.
Change Query file - Layout is as follows:
1. <* - Optional Comment out Query><Table/FileName><Colon Seperator><SOQL Query>
i.e *Account:Select ID From Account
